Though it's mainly been in the news due to its fourth delay of opening, Berlin's Brandenburg airport has recently also announced it hired a new pensions service provider.
The airport has recruited Allianz Pensions Management, which is part of the German insurance giant Allianz Insurance, to set up a brand new fund for its fire-service employees.
The scheme will be supplementary, allowing workers to add to their regular pension.
Further information has not been supplied by the airport or Allianz.
